DHM Durango works out of a historic junior high school building that has been transformed into an energy efficient, solar-powered center for arts, education, and creativity.We like the metaphor of coming each day to our classroom-turned-office, ever learning and growing within our profession and mindful of the positive mark we hope to make on the world.

Our team believes in the physical, emotional and educational value of connecting people to natural landscapes. We are inspired by the potential of the environments in which we work and understand the nuances of creating real places and engaging the people who use them.

Our belief in sustainable communities has developed into extensive experience with site master planning, transportation planning, and the facilitation of collabora­tive public involvement in the design process. Surrounded by the mountains, deserts, and rivers of Southern Colorado, we are well positioned to serve the communities of the southwest and understand their passion to protect the stunning beauty of an environment rich in culture, history and geographic identity.
